Replacement






CAUTION: Before separating the transmission from the engine, remove the crankshaft position sensor (OBD) from the transmission. Be careful not to damage sensor edge or ring gear teeth.

REMOVAL
1. Remove battery negative terminal.
2. Remove crankshaft position sensor (OBD) from transmission upper side.
3. Remove clutch operating cylinder from transmission.
4. Remove back-up switch and neutral position switch harness connector.
5. Remove starter motor from transmission.
6. Remove front and rear propeller shafts.
- Insert plug into front and rear oil seals of transfer after removing propeller shafts.
- Be careful not to damage splines, sleeve yokes and front and rear oil seals of transfer when removing propeller shafts.
7. Remove torsion bar springs. Then remove second crossmember.





8. Remove transmission and transfer control levers.
9. Support engine by placing a jack under oil pan.
- Do not place jack under oil pan drain plug.
10. Separate transmission with transfer from engine.

WARNING: SUPPORT MANUAL TRANSMISSION WITH TRANSFER WHILE REMOVING IT.





INSTALLATION
1. Apply sealant to areas shown.





2. Tighten bolts securing transmission.
- Bolt No. 1: 39 - 49 Nm (29 - 36 ft. lbs.)
- Length: 65 mm (2.56 inch)
- Bolt No. 2: 39 - 49 (29 - 36 ft. lbs.)
- Length: 58 mm (2.28 inch)
- Bolt No. 3 [1]: 16 - 22 Nm (12 - 16 ft. lbs.)
- Length: 25 mm (0.98 inch)
- Bolt No. 4: 16 - 22 Nm (12 - 16 ft. lbs.)
- Length: 16 mm (0.63 inch)
3. Tighten clutch operating cylinder to the specified torque.

[1]: With nut
